### **Rising Incidence of Psoriasis**

The increasing prevalence of psoriasis in the United States is a significant driver for the US Psoriasis Treatment Market Industry. According to data from the National Psoriasis Foundation, an estimated 7.5 million Americans are living with psoriasis, which is roughly 2-3% of the U.S. population. This increasing prevalence leads to greater demand for effective treatments, driving market growth. The population's awareness regarding skin diseases has also surged, resulting in a higher rate of diagnoses and subsequent treatment initiation.

This trend is further supported by the development of innovative therapies. For example, companies such as Amgen and Johnson & Johnson have launched biologics that are transforming treatment paradigms, making psoriasis management more effective and tailored, thus expanding the patient base seeking treatment.

### **Psoriasis Treatment Market Indication Insights**

The US Psoriasis Treatment Market is characterized by various indications that highlight the diverse needs of patients suffering from this chronic skin condition. Among these indications, Plaque Psoriasis is particularly significant, as it affects the majority of psoriasis patients with well-defined, raised lesions. Guttate Psoriasis, often triggered by infections, presents a different challenge and is more common in children and young adults, emphasizing the need for age-appropriate treatments.

Inverse Psoriasis, which occurs in skin folds, can be challenging to manage due to its sensitivity and the discomfort it causes, while Pustular Psoriasis, although less common, requires effective intervention due to the potential severity of symptoms.

The distinctions among these indications lead to differing treatment approaches, thereby influencing the US Psoriasis Treatment Market segmentation. This variability within the indication segment is crucial as it informs healthcare providers and pharmaceutical companies about the specific requirements for effective management of psoriasis, thereby driving innovation and developments in treatment therapies tailored for each type.

Plaque Psoriasis (Dominant) vs. Guttate Psoriasis (Emerging)

Plaque psoriasis, the dominant segment, is characterized by its chronic plaques that can significantly impact quality of life. Patients often require long-term care, leading to persistent demand for treatments such as topical therapies, phototherapy, and systemic options. The established nature of this indication ensures a steady market presence. Conversely, guttate psoriasis is labeled as an emerging segment, primarily affecting younger individuals and often triggered by infections. Its presentation as small, drop-like lesions allows for varied management approaches and a growing consumer base. As awareness and treatment accessibility improve, guttate psoriasis is poised for significant growth, appealing to a demographic seeking effective and immediate interventions.
